Output dcd8bf946310e062540df8a2b1ede425e95ae73f15b4974b905a596f4ff4662e:26

value
3156040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a3ae4c2da5a656c425945c68382af8d0e6da88c OP_EQUAL
address
3BNi6soYHRBmLCpjJv7uxQMKUKVa5hjwh2
transaction
dcd8bf946310e062540df8a2b1ede425e95ae73f15b4974b905a596f4ff4662e
spent
true